Transaction 12995dbfc21f6e0c2f73f42a36385cab9554091fdaa70647b641e7369bb296e7

3 Input
2 Outputs
  • 12995dbfc21f6e0c2f73f42a36385cab9554091fdaa70647b641e7369bb296e7:0
  • value  33353
    address  199Dcxk6eBvmTjkRMHSESic7Xm4BvJER2T
  • 12995dbfc21f6e0c2f73f42a36385cab9554091fdaa70647b641e7369bb296e7:1
  • value  1782950
    address  19smzujSMymCTZGmDanDkgL6W6YFuSXAfh